What do pressure garments help with in burn care?

Explanation:
Pressure garments provide sustained, controlled compression to healing burn areas, with the goal of guiding scar remodeling. This consistent pressure helps limit excessive collagen deposition and encourages more organized collagen fiber alignment as the scar matures, which reduces the risk of hypertrophic scar formation. In practice, these garments are worn for many hours each day over months to years after the wound has closed, shaping the final scar rather than producing immediate changes in color. They don’t instantly improve wound color and they don’t replace the need for adequate nutrition—both are separate aspects of burn care.
